Subject: Re: JBI Maven Plugin Exception : Unable to generate service
unit descriptor! (ClassNotFoundException)


Hi,

Shouldn't it be:

class="org.apache.servicemix.samples.orchestration_jsr181.CityTimeImpl"

instead of:

class="org.apache.servicemix.samples.orchestration-jsr181.CityTimeImpl"

(compare orchestration-jsr181 to orchestration_jsr181)?
